- 博客(17)
- 资源 (2)
- 收藏
- 关注
原创 BURP在Edge安装证书后出现错误:(NET::ERR_CERT_AUTHORITY_INVALID你的连接不是私密连接
代理可以使用插件:Proxy Switchy。在谷歌扩展商店里面能搜索到导入burp的证书即可出现错误NET::ERR_CERT_AUTHORITY_INVALID你的连接不是私密连接 后,在快捷图标上,添加代码--test-type --ignore-certificate-errors前面需要一个空格...
2020-11-14 19:38:59 2611
原创 全网最全-ELK搭建教程(Filebeat+redis+Logstash+ES+Kibana)
"一定要按照顺序安装,否则会出现一些无法理解的错误。"架构:一、安装java1、查看是否有自带的javajava -version如果有则卸载,个人是另外自行安装的。然后安装,具体安装JDK可参考我的另外一篇文章:https://blog.csdn.net/qq_33877149/article/details/73437749二、安装ElasticSearch...
2019-02-01 16:31:04 2388 1
原创 Git的另类合并(禁用Fast forward)及强制删除
我们前面章节就已经讲过"分支合并"了,但是这个另类合并又是什么梗?做事情前先了解背景......在Git世界里有个叫Fast forward的国度,每次我们在Git世界"合并分支"时,不经意间总是要经过Fast forward国,这个国家的制度有点奇怪:我们在合并分支后,删除分支时,会丢掉分支的信息。如果我们不经过Fast forward国,那么Git就会在合并(merge)时生成一个新的comm...
2018-03-30 22:40:37 1716
原创 Git Bug分支、stash
开发进行时,bug四处寻。每一次的开发都是会出bug这个令人"悲愤"的玩意,且每一次的调试总是那么耐人寻味。同样,在我们的Git里面,也有个bug,不过此bug非bug,这是一个用来修复bug的分支。说到分支,理应想到这一系列操作。创建分支、合并分支、解决冲突、删除分支。同样的,bug分支也是这一系列操作,只是它多了几个命令。我们先测试一番:我们假定要修复一个bug叫:issue-01.txt,内...
2018-03-29 00:35:19 400
原创 Git解决冲突
生活总是颠簸,没有那么多的一帆风顺,写代码不例外,玩个Git也一样。总有那么几件阻碍你的事情。在Git里面,开发的过程中也是会发生冲突。我们现实测试一番:首先建立一个"clash.txt",内容为:然后再新建一个clash分支,在clash分支里提交clash.txt。随后切换至master分支:Your branch is ahead of 'origin/master' by 1 commit...
2018-03-27 23:31:31 600
原创 Git的版本回退----“后悔药”以及删除分支
前篇说了commit ID很重要,为什么重要呢?在这里揭晓啦!每当我们做错事的时候,总是很后悔,可是都没有后悔药吃,但是在Git这里,它提供后悔药。我先先创建一个"second.txt"文档,测试一下:创建好,并且提交了一次。但是里面是空白的,并没有内容,现在我们再添加内容:第二次提交。然后再commit:我们看到它的commid ID,发现每次commit 后的ID都不一样。这有利于我们准确的吃...
2018-03-27 00:21:35 19491
原创 Git分支的提交、合并
我们创建了一个新分支,且切换到了新分支,但却不知道这个分支有什么用,我们先说一下其用途:在我们开发项目的时候,master是主分支,用于"提交"正确版本的,比如我们已经开发好的:Testv1.0版本,基本功能已完善,就可以在master分支上提交,然后上传至gitHub。但我们这个"开发"的过程,并不是在master上开发的,一般的项目都在"dev"分支上开发,开发完成后,提交合并到master分...
2018-03-26 00:07:25 8845
原创 Git的分支创建以及切换
上篇留了个关键词:分支。什么是分支呢?学过"树"的大佬们都知道,树有左孩子和右孩子(左分支,右分支),我们以图举例一个二叉树:其中B、C是A的左孩子(左分支)、右孩子(右分支);D、E是B的左孩子(左分支)、右孩子(右分支);F、G是C的左孩子(左分支)、右孩子(右分支)。这是数据结构中的"树"结构,那我们Git的"分支"又是啥妖怪?长成啥妖魔样,让我们见识见识:没错,这就是Git的分支,只不过这...
2018-03-24 22:33:50 778
原创 Git的push、commit以及pull
当我们创建一个版本库以后,我们需要怎么提交呢?我们先将命令试一遍,再讲其中的原理。我们在TestGit目录下,新建一个hello.txt文本,内容:HelloWorld然后输入命令:git add hello.txtgit commit -m "第一次提交"git push执行完这些命令后,我们去gitHub上看看发生了什么变化:其中git push 就是把文件上传到gitHub上面。让我们...
2018-03-24 21:13:36 33569 2
原创 初始化Git
这一章节开始讲解Git了。首先安装Git,安装步骤省略..........Git下载网址:https://git-scm.com/downloads安裝完成后,会出现这个(Windows)我们打开Git CMD,首先我们先初始化一下Git,我在E盘,创建了一个叫TestGit的文件夹,然后使用命令git init它就会创建一个叫“.git”的文件夹,属于隐藏文件夹而当我们想从gitHub上下载一个...
2018-03-23 20:42:08 1958
原创 MyGit And gitHub
说到版本控制,在几年前首先想起的无疑是SVN,SVN的流行可追溯于2000年,几乎每家互联网公司都是用它。但是几年后,诞生了一个叫Git的,从此SVN的帝国慢慢被占领了Git是什么?Git是一个开源的分布式版本控制系统,用以快速高效的处理项目,也是世界上最先进的分布式版本控制。而SVN是集中式版本控制,随着文件数量的增多,这个集中式的弱点暴露无遗。Git与SVN相比,Git有什么优点呢?适合分布式...
2018-03-23 19:42:50 477
原创 CRC校验计算
在这里只讲计算过程,因为博主太懒,连原理都不想写进来了,所以这里是给那些知道“奇偶校验”原理而看不太懂书本上CRC计算过程的大佬们的。做题之前,首先我们先要知道什么是“模二加”:0+0=0,0+1=1,1+0=1,1+1=0当然还有“模二减”:0-0=0,0-1=1,1-0 =1, 1-1=0原题:● 若信息码字为11100011,生成多项式 G(X)=X5+X4+X+1,则计算出的 CRC 校验...
2018-02-24 11:46:59 2709 1
原创 JAVA数据结构-----单链表
线性表的链式存储结构是指:用一组任意的存储单元(可以连续,也可以不连续)存储线性表中的数据单元。即逻辑上相邻的数据在计算机内的存储位置不一定相邻。如图所示: 这里具有一个数据域和多个指针域的存储单元通常称为 结点(node)。在Java中没有显式的指针类型。然而实际上对象的访问就是使用指针来实现的,即在Java 中是使用对象的引用来替代指针的。因此在使用 Java 实
2018-01-23 16:14:28 370
原创 JAVA数据结构-----顺序存储
线性表的顺序存储结构是指:用一组连续的存储单元依次存储线性表中的每个数据元素。即中间不允许有空,所以插入、删除时需要移动大量元素。 在JAVA中实现顺序存储结构---顺序表首先,由于JAVA隶属于面向对象编程,所以这里大多数操作都是先定义(接口),然后实现相对于的接口也就实现了对“顺序表”的操作了。在这里,我们先定义一个myList/** * Created by Tros
2018-01-22 16:05:16 1347
原创 linux下批量导入sql文件
使用shell脚本循环写入。Linux下你可以有两种方式执行Shell脚本:1、用shell程序执行脚本:根据你的shell脚本的类型,选择shell程序,常用的有sh,bash,tcsh等(一般来说第一行#!/bin/bash里面指明了shell类型的,比如#!/bin/bash指明是bash,#!/bin/sh则是sh);然后输入命令(其中bash为shell的名称,myshell.sh则为你
2018-01-02 13:33:58 4890
原创 测试性能:JAVA行优先与列优先的性能差距
定义一个10240*10240的byte数组,分别采用行优先与列优先的循环方式来计算 这些单元格的总和,看看性能的差距,我们直接贴出源码:package com.operation;import java.util.Date;import java.util.Random; /** * 行优先与列优先的性能差距测试 * @author Troshi
2017-08-25 21:34:27 1239 1
原创 CentOS下安装JDK1.7
1、源码包准备:首先到官网下载jdk,http://www.oracle.com/technetwork/java/javase/downloads/jdk7-downloads-1880260.html,我下载jdk-7u55-linux-i586.tar.gz,下载到主目录百度云链接 jdk1.7.0_55 版本的 :http://pan.baidu.com/s/1qYCwkbE 密码
2017-06-18 20:05:18 1146
《图灵程序设计丛书:算法(第4版)》 百度云链接。
2017-09-14
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人